The OK Furniture store at Soshanguve Plaza was recently robbed off goods worth R384 000.
The store’s security guard Jabu Montani, OK staff members and two customers witnessed the robbery.
Three men entered the store and one pointed a firearm at Montani while the other two searched the customers.
The robbers stole 16 laptops, 10 plasma screens, 10 music systems and amount of R1 500, among other items.
Rietgat police station spokesperson Lolo Mangena said OK furniture was not the first shop at Soshanguve Plaza to be robbed this year.
“So far we have about seven robberies reported from Soshanguve Plaza,” said Mangena.
Mangena told Record the shops that were targeted most were: Nizams, Jet, Edgars Active, Liquor City, KFC and Roman’s Pizza.
Kedibone Mothemane, of United Security Guards at Soshanguve Plaza, said they did not have a police mobile located in the mall, but police did patrol the area.
She said they had a shortage of security guards.
Mothemane said they asked the property owner to install cameras in the mall and requested that Rietgat police station provide them with a mobile that would act as a backup for security guards.
Mothemane is still waiting for feedback on this.
The car used by the robbers was not identified and the cost of all the electric appliances stolen, including the money taken, was above R 384 000.
